- W968183277 abstract "This chapter describes the cellular architecture of the spinal cord. The gray matter of the spinal cord is morphologically heterogeneous. The cells of the spinal cord gray matter differ considerably in terms of size, shape and density. However, the gray matter does show some intrinsic organization, so that zones of regularity or laminae can be identified. The concept of laminae has been adopted widely for describing cytoarchitectonic boundaries in the spinal cord in many species. These laminae were first described by Rexed (1954) in the cat. Since then, the concept of laminae has been adopted widely for describing cytoarchitectonic boundaries in the spinal cord in many species, though detailed examination and description of these laminae have only been completed in the mouse and human, in addition to Rexed's original work in the cat. In general, the organization of the Rexed's laminae in these mammalian species is similar. Ten laminae are recognized and these are organized in a series of layers from dorsal to ventral, but with lamina 10 (also called area 10) found around the central canal. The chapter discusses the major cytological characteristics of each of the laminae. Many studies have shown that neurons within a lamina often show distinct dendritic architecture, chemoarchitecture and patterns of connections as well as function." @default.
